

Emmy came into the world fast, giving the doctor just enough time to walk in the door and catch her for her arrival.
Emmy enjoyed spending every waking minute playing with her toys, shooting her Spidey webs, dancing and singing to her favorite songs and watching her favorite videos. She loved all things Spiderman, dinosaurs and Halloween themed, as well as her favorite snacks of bread and butter and dutch chocolate ice cream.
Shortly after her second birthday, Emmalyn was diagnosed with high-risk neuroblastoma, a common childhood cancer, and spent half of her life fighting this disease. She lived thirteen months in full remission before the disease came back mutated and chemo-resistant.
In her final days, Emmy spent her time video chatting her dogs, Mara & Luigi, going for walks, painting dinosaurs, watching her favorite videos, cuddling with her stuffies and Spidey blanket while keeping tabs on her big brother while listening to mom and dad read books.
Emmalyn passed away peacefully on Monday, March 23rd at 7:15 PM nestled between mom and dad.
Many referred to Emmalyn as bright, spicy and full of life.
Through her four and a half years on this Earth, Emmy inspired hundreds of people to take things as they come, stay strong and smile through the tough times.
